var AccountIDRegExp = /^[0-9]{6}$/;
var NamesRegExp = /^[a-zA-Z0-9-',\s]*$/;
var PhoneFaxRegExp = /^[0-9-()\s]{8,}$/;
var AddrRegExp = /^[a-zA-Z0-9-',{}():\s]*$/;
var AmountRegExp = /^([\s]+)?[0-9]((\d+)?(\.\d+)?)([\s]+)?$/;
var EmailsRegExp = /^(([a-zA-Z0-9]{1,})(\.)?([a-zA-Z0-9]{1,})?(@)([a-zA-Z0-9]{1,})(\.)([a-zA-Z0-9]{1,})(\.)?([a-zA-Z0-9]{1,})?)?$/;
var UsernameRegExp = /^\w+$/;
var PasswordRegExp = /^\w*(?=\w*\d)(?=\w*[A-Za-z])\w*$/;

function LTrim(str)
		{
		var whitespace = new String(" \t\n\r");
		var s = new String(str);
		if (whitespace.indexOf(s.charAt(0)) != -1) {
			var j=0, i = s.length;
			while (j < i && whitespace.indexOf(s.charAt(j)) != -1)
			j++;
			s = s.substring(j, i);
		}
		return s;
		}
	
	
function RTrim(str)
		{
		var whitespace = new String(" \t\n\r");
		var s = new String(str);
		if (whitespace.indexOf(s.charAt(s.length-1)) != -1) {
			var i = s.length - 1;       // Get length of string
			while (i >= 0 && whitespace.indexOf(s.charAt(i)) != -1)
			i--;
			s = s.substring(0, i+1);
		}
		return s;
		}
	
		
function Trim(str)
		{
		return RTrim(LTrim(str));
		}
		
function CheckAll(aspCheckBoxID, checkVal) {
	re = new RegExp(':' + aspCheckBoxID + '$')
	for(i = 0; i < document.forms[0].elements.length; i++) {
		elm = document.forms[0].elements[i]
	    if (re.test(elm.name)) {
		    elm.checked = checkVal
		}
	}
	return false;
}